Liponselkä
Liponselkä is a lake in Finland Proper, West Coast. Liponselkä is situated nearby to the village Vettenmaa, as well as near Mattila.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Lempäälä
Photo: Annelis,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Lempäälä is a municipality in Finland, located in the Pirkanmaa region. It lies south of the regional capital, Tampere. The population of Lempäälä is approximately 25,000, while the metropolitan area has a population of approximately 425,000.
Viiala
Town
Photo: Kallerna,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Viiala is a former municipality of Finland. On 1 January 2007, it was consolidated with Toijala to form the town of Akaa. Viiala is located in the province of Western Finland and is part of the Pirkanmaa region. Viiala is situated 7 km south of Liponselkä.
Aimala
Hamlet
Aimala is a village located in the Lempäälä municipality of Finland. It is located around 3.5 km from the border of the Lempäälä town, and 25 km south from the city of Tampere. Aimala is situated 8 km northwest of Liponselkä.
